Understanding Gaming PC Components
Building a gaming PC can seem daunting, but understanding what each component does helps you make informed decisions. According to Tom's Hardware's GPU hierarchy, the graphics card typically has the biggest impact on gaming performance, but a balanced build is essential for optimal results.
CPU: The Brain of Your Build
The CPU (Central Processing Unit) handles game logic, physics calculations, and coordinates all system tasks. For esports titles like CS2 and Valorant, CPU performance is particularly important as these games are often CPU-bound. The Intel Gaming Resource Center provides excellent guidance on choosing processors for different gaming scenarios.
For Taiwan's esports-focused gamers, we recommend at least a mid-range CPU like the Intel Core i5 or AMD Ryzen 5 series. These processors offer excellent single-thread performance crucial for competitive gaming while providing enough cores for streaming. GPU: The Most Critical Gaming Component
Your graphics card determines visual quality and frame rates. According to NVIDIA's research on competitive gaming, higher frame rates directly correlate with improved performance in competitive shooters. For esports, prioritize high FPS over visual fidelity; for AAA gaming, balance both.

RAM: System Memory
16GB of DDR4 or DDR5 RAM is the sweet spot for gaming in 2026. More RAM helps with multitasking (streaming, Discord, browser tabs) but doesn't directly improve gaming FPS. Speed matters more than capacity beyond 16GB—DDR5-5600 or DDR4-3600 are optimal for most builds.
Storage: NVMe SSDs Are Essential
Modern games benefit significantly from NVMe SSDs. Load times, texture streaming, and overall system responsiveness improve dramatically. The AnandTech SSD benchmarks demonstrate real-world performance differences between drive types.
Power Supply: Don't Underestimate This
A quality PSU protects your investment and ensures stable power delivery. Modern GPUs can have significant power spikes—RTX 40 series cards, for instance, can have transient spikes well above their rated TDP. We recommend buying at least 150-200W above your estimated system draw, and choosing 80+ Gold or better efficiency ratings.
Building for Specific Use Cases
Esports Gaming (CS2, Valorant, League of Legends)
Esports builds prioritize consistent high frame rates over visual fidelity. Key considerations:
- CPU Priority: Strong single-thread performance matters most
- GPU: Mid-range cards are often sufficient; GTX 4060 / RX 7600 handle esports at 200+ FPS
- Monitor Pairing: Consider 240Hz or 360Hz displays for competitive advantage
- Low Latency: Fast RAM and NVMe storage reduce input lag

Streaming Builds
Streaming while gaming requires additional resources for encoding. Options include:
- NVENC (NVIDIA GPUs): Hardware encoding with minimal performance impact—ideal for single-PC streaming
- More CPU Cores: AMD Ryzen 7 or Intel Core i7 for x264 encoding or heavy multitasking
- 32GB RAM: Recommended for streaming setups to handle OBS, game, and browser simultaneously

Price Volatility Warning
PC component prices fluctuate based on supply chain conditions, new product launches, and currency exchange rates. The TWD prices in this calculator are estimates based on typical Taiwan retail pricing. Always check current prices at local retailers before purchasing. Major shopping events like Singles' Day (11/11) often offer significant discounts.
Taiwan PC Building Resources
For Taiwan-based gamers, several resources can help with sourcing components:
- PChome 24h: Taiwan's largest online retailer with extensive PC component selection
- MOMO: Competitive pricing and regular promotions
- Guanghua Digital Plaza (Taipei): Physical shopping for hands-on comparison
